We are getting some pretty expensive quotes ($1000!) for a cake for about than 70-75 guests. Is that normal? How much did you pay/are you paying?     We're getting our cake at the local grocery store (Pavillions) - a two-tier for cutting and sheet cakes to serve. Under $200 to serve 200 people. Try local grocery store or Costo/BJs. I've read expect $5-$6 per serving for a bakery "wedding" cake.

    I didn't read all the comments, so this may have already been said. But naked/semi-naked cakes can actually be more expensive. Fondant allows bakers to easily cover flaws and mistakes. But when the cake is naked, it requires more precision and near perfection.
